  • Biophotonic Detection of Agents of Bioterrorism in Water, Case Studies: Y. pestis and B. anthracis sp.
  • Conference Proceeding by American Water Works Association, 11/01/2005
  • Publisher: AWWA

$12.00$24.00


This slide presentation outlines the biophotonic detection method for agents of bioterrorism in water. Topics covered include: advantages of biophotonics vs. molecular methods; impact of innovation; the multiwavelength spectroscopy techniques (Mie Theory); theoretical interpretation model; typical normalized optical density spectrameasured from suspensions of yersinia; quantitative deconvolution of bacillus globigii (spores); quantitative deconvolution ofbacillus anthracis sterne; quantitative deconvolution ofyersinia pestis; autonomous globalwireless technology; and, local sensing and remote analysis.
